2018年11月25日 星期日

中山社大 107 年第 2 期課程─手機平板智慧應用(初階) 2018.11.20

中山社大 107 年第 2 期第九節課
好用的公車規劃 App- 台北等公車





台北等公車這款 App,對於不常坐公車的我真的很實用(對於常坐公車的也很實用),偶爾不想開車騎車時,真的會不知道該如何坐公車,藉由它的路線規劃,可以很清楚該坐哪一路。
而它可以觀察欲搭乘的公車何時才會到達,不必趕早到車站牌去風吹日曬雨淋的等候,可以好整以暇的在家做些事情,配合到站提醒的功能,不怕錯過時間。

2018年11月21日 星期三

全國勞工總會─App Inventor 2 積木區塊式手機程式開發入門實務班 2018.11.17

全國勞工總會第六天課程
Canvas畫布、Color 顏色、Notify 警示訊息、及 Clock 等應用





今天開始先練習 Canvas 與 Color 的整合運用:擷取顏色,並調整 Slider 滑軸。接著介紹會跳出視窗的 Notify 警示訊息。

而後來製作小小的遊戲,配合 Canvas 與 ImageSprite 來呈現具遊戲畫面的擲骰子遊戲:使用者押點數,若骰子也擲到相同結果則玩家贏,否則莊家贏。當然未來大家可以再延伸更多骰子、或更多規則的遊戲程式寫作。

2018年11月16日 星期五

中山社大 107 年第 2 期課程─手機平板智慧應用(初階) 2018.11.13

中山社大 107 年第 2 期第八節課
Google 相簿的相簿製作功能




Google 相簿的「相簿」功能,很值得學習使用,製作出類似「一本本」的旅遊回憶相本的感覺。如果能夠製作好,且分享給一起出遊的友人,想必大家一定都會很開心,而且對於行程的細節、地理位置等,都能相當清楚了。就算是過了幾年後再回來看,往事依舊能清晰的回憶著呢!

全國勞工總會─App Inventor 2 積木區塊式手機程式開發入門實務班 2018.11.10

全國勞工總會第五天課程
App Inventor 的 List 串列、Canvas 畫布、Slider 滑桿、以及 Color 顏色的綜合應用





今天開始先來活用 List 的功能,從多個數字中亂數取數個數字出來。過去很多人的做法是先亂數取第一個值後,接下來在亂數取第二個值,然後比對第一個值,若有重複,則再重新亂數一次,直到不與第一個數值重複為止;亂數第三個值時,也是要與前幾個比對,若有重複再重新亂數...

這樣的做法是很沒有效率的,完全無法確定會亂數幾次才能產生所需的結果。善用 List 的一些函數,以及配合好的做法,可以讓亂數的次數,就是該要數值的個數,請各位好好的熟練起這個方法喔。

2018年11月8日 星期四

「太空漫步」電影,描述人類史上第一位出艙做太空漫步的蘇聯人─阿列克謝‧列昂諾夫

「太空漫步」這部電影,在 2018.10.19 在台灣上映,但似乎僅有西門町的「樂聲戲院」有播映 ( 真要給它鼓鼓掌、拍拍手感謝它 ),我抓緊了時間於 10.28 趕緊去看,擔心它會很快就下片,一天也只播映一次在早場。或許是俄國人拍的電影,非好萊塢大片,台灣人接受度沒那麼高、抑或者宣傳度不夠,連播放廳也夠小,大約不到十排座位、每排大約六個位子的小廳小螢幕。果不其然,不到三週,樂聲戲院也沒再播了,可惜啊~可惜~


2018年11月7日 星期三

中山社大 107 年第 2 期課程─手機平板智慧應用(初階) 2018.11.06

中山社大 107 年第 2 期第七節課
Google 相簿的搜尋功能、與iCloud設定、定位設定




Google 相簿的人臉辨識功能,也有可能發生辨識錯誤的可能,因為人都可能辨認錯誤,何況是被人賦予判斷識別能力的機器呢!沒關係,有錯誤,只要要求 Google 相簿去除此張搜尋結果即可。
課堂之中,恰好有同學提到多購買了 iCloud 的容量,如何降級,也能藉由同學的 iPhone 手機展示給大家知道。

社大 107 年第 2 期課程─手機平板智慧應用(進階) 2018.11.06

社大 107 年第 2 期第九節課
Google 我的地圖設計已規劃好的行程





Google 我的地圖這項功能,嚴格來說,在電腦上製作都會比較順手,且因為螢幕較大關係,因此一個螢幕可以顯示很多訊息。但在手機的小畫面中,為了能顯示的字不要過小,因此畫面上常常需要切來切去,流程操作上需得按一定步驟才行。

2018年11月3日 星期六

全國勞工總會─App Inventor 2 積木區塊式手機程式開發入門實務班 2018.11.03

全國勞工總會第四天課程
App Inventor 副程式、List 與範例運用





今天進入「副程式」的教學,寫作程式時,可以將繁瑣的、重複的許多工作,整理撰寫在副程式中,需要時呼叫一下,就可做完冗長的工作。
其實接觸 App Inventor 程式沒多久,嚴格來說已經在接觸系統撰寫的副程式了,從簡單的加減乘除運算、到複雜的字串處理等,都算是系統為常用的功能寫成的副程式。因此我們亦可為自己撰寫需常用的副程式。